Planning a summer renovation but not sure whether to focus on interiors or exteriors? In the UAE, the season shapes more than your calendar; it defines the success of your project. Understanding the pros and cons of indoor vs. outdoor renovations in summer is key to making the right choice.

Indoor Renovation Projects: Why Summer Works Best

1. Kitchen and Bathroom Upgrades

Thanks to long daylight hours and decreased contractor demand, you can expect quicker turnarounds for key interior spaces.

2. Flooring and Tiling

The dry summer air accelerates curing time, reducing delays for flooring installations.

3. Smart Home and Lighting Updates

Summer is ideal for electrical work or upgrading lighting systems before the high hosting season starts in winter.

Outdoor Renovation Challenges in Summer

1. Harsh Working Conditions

Temperatures regularly reach 45°C+, making exterior work labor-intensive and risky. Many teams avoid heavy outdoor work during peak hours.

2. Material Sensitivity

Tiles, paints, and adhesives used outdoors can degrade faster or react unpredictably under direct sun.

3. Permit and Noise Restrictions

Gated communities and residential towers often restrict noisy exterior work during peak summer months.

When to Choose Outdoor Renovation

While summer isn’t ideal, minor improvements like:

  • Pergola repairs
  • Garden lighting installations
  • Exterior paint touch-ups (done early morning)
  • can still be done if supervised carefully.

For larger landscaping or façade renovations, autumn and winter remain the preferred windows.
